Tigers vs Marlins Prediction and MLB Tips - 13 April 2026

The Detroit Tigers will sqaure off with the Miami Marlins in MLB action at Comerica Park on Monday, starting at 3:40am AEST.

Tarik Skubal (1-2, 2.55 ERA) will start on the mound for the Tigers, while the Marlins will counter with Sandy Alcantara (2-0, 0.74 ERA).
